WebFeb 25, 2024 · In 1951, the University of Manchester developed a program for the Ferranti Mark 1 computer that solved predefined problems in 15 minutes. The program is regarded as the first solving program in chess history. John von Neumann classified chess in his game theory as a two-person zero-sum game with complete information. WebJan 2, 2024 · In 1957, Alex Bernstein wrote a chess program for the IBM 704. It was the first full-fledged chess program to be run on a computer. The program did a 4-ply search in 8 minutes.
